Deriving a Measure of Social Recovery Capital From the Important People and Activities Instrument: Construction and Psychometric Properties.

Meredith W FrancisJessica L BourdonGrace ChanDanielle M DickHoward J EdenbergChella KamarajanSivan KinreichJohn KramerSally I-Chun KuoAshwini Kumar PandeyGayathri PandeyRebecca L SmithKathleen K BucholzVivia V McCutcheon
Published in: Alcohol and alcoholism (Oxford, Oxfordshire) (2022)
The SRC-IPA is a novel measure of SRC derived from the IPA that captures social network data and has applications in research and clinical work. Secondary data analyses using the SRC-IPA in studies that collected the IPA can further demonstrate the interaction of SRC with a wide variety of clinical indicators and demographic characteristics, making it a valuable addition to other measures of SRC.
